Wednesday, October 12th, 2005

“Sponsor a Snowflake,” a new holiday program spearheaded by the JCA, invites local businesses and residents to help offset the rising cost of a popular holiday tradition – the decoration of shining snowflakes that adorn telephone poles along Old York Road and Jenkintown’s Town Square.

The program, which seeks a $100 donation for each snowflake (there are 32 in all), will help defray escalating installations costs, which currently total $3,500. Snowflake sponsors will be recognized in a public relations campaign implemented throughout the holiday season. Jenkintown Harvest Classic Race Results

Wednesday, October 12th, 2005

The Jenkintown’s Community Alliance and the Kiwanis Club of Jenkintown held their 14th Annual Jenkintown Harvest Classic 5K run, and The Baederwood Mile on Sunday, October 9th. The misty autumn morning offered perfect conditions for the race. Coming in 1st, 2nd and 3rd for the Baederwood mile for the men were Joe Wiegner, Mike Vidums and Chuck Sheilds – for the women Debbie Karwacki, Dawn Tepper, and Laura Fannelli. In the 5K run the top three for the women were Mary Tolrich (1st), Marie Barth (2nd) , and Debbie Karwarki (3rd); and in the men’s Joe Wiegner (1st), Mike Vidums (2nd) and Brian Gould (3rd). This years sponsors were The Jenkintown Running Company, and EZ Storage in Huntington Valley.

Jazz & Brew Fest a Success

Friday, September 30th, 2005

The JCA would like to thank the community of Jenkintown for its recent support of our 6th Annual Jenkintown Jazz Fest on Sunday, September 18th. This year’s event was a huge success and once again, we were very fortunate to have had beautiful weather.

I would like to also thank our sponsors, as the JCA would not be able to bring you the sounds of Jon Faddis without them: Abington Bank, Bryner Chevrolet, LPL Financial, Wachovia Securities, Jenkintown Kiwanis Club, the 5-County Arts Fund, Comcast Cable, and Jenkintown Business Graphics. A special thanks goes to all the members of Jenkintown’s Borough Council, especially Chuck Whitney, President and Mike Montanaro, Vice-President, and the Jenkintown Borough Staff – Ed Geissler, Borough Manager, and Meghan O’Brien, Assistant Manager. Their support and assistance in making the event run smoothly made our Jazz Fest and Brew Tent a success.

As you may know, volunteerism is key to the JCA’s accomplishments. I offer special thanks to our Chairperson – Jenny Adams, owner of Blue Body and Home, who leads the group of volunteers every year without complaint. Her committee members are – Donna Lucchesi, Allyson Dobbs, Cia Guerin, Joe Quigley and Eric Nemeyer – who make it all come together so easily.

New to the Jazz Fest was our first Brew Fest, also located in the Town Square. Guests sampled brews from local favorites such as Legacy, Yards, Penn, Manayunk, Olde Saratoga, O’Hara’s, Rock Bottom, and Troegs to name a few of the 12 breweries in attendance for this great event. Jenkintown Harvest Classic

Friday, September 30th, 2005

The JCA and the Kiwanis Club of Jenkintown will be holding the Jenkintown Harvest Classsic 5K Run, Health Walk,and The Baederwood Mile on Sunday, October 9th. This event, now in its thirteenth year, will take place at the Baederwood Shopping Center at Old York Road and the Fairway. Individuals, families groups and teams of five or more persons are encouraged to paticipate. Prizes and awards will be given out in a variety of categories. Check-in time will be 7:30am on the day of the event, with a start time of 9am. The Harvest Classic benfits the Kiwanis Club of Jenkintown.
